Most of the pieces released by ECC so far have been from films that Steve Wang personally worked on, he did the Reaper designs for Blade 2, he did the creatures for Underworld, he worked on the MIB creatures with Rick Baker, he produced, directed and did the effects for Guyver.

Here's some other films that he worked on -

Gremlins 2
Beetlejuice
Batman returns
Evil Dead 2
Monster Squad
Harry and the Hendersons
Nightmare on Elm street 5

I'd say there is a good chance we will see something from ECC from at least one of these films.
